What are you looking for (sq, spl, sql, etc.) from the sub? Also what does the rest of your system consist of, how much power will you be running to the sub?

I have an IDMAX10 d2 in my modified 4080 box currently, which sounds incredible and hits very hard. The Image Dynamics IDQ10 V3d2 is also an excellent sub, and I believe would not need any modification to maximize efficiency.
